مراحل مجازی سازی سرور ها چگونه است؟

مجازی‌ سازی سرور روشی قدرتمند برای افزایش کارایی، انعطاف‌پذیری و مقرون به صرفه بودن زیرساخت‌های IT شما است. با استفاده از مجازی‌سازی، می‌توانید چندین سرور مجازی را روی یک سرور فیزیکی واحد اجرا کنید، که به شما امکان می‌دهد منابع را به طور کارآمدتر تخصیص دهید، هزینه‌های سخت‌افزار را کاهش دهید و از برنامه‌های خود به طور کامل‌تر محافظت کنید .در این مقاله، مراحل مجازی سازی سرور را شرح خواهیم داد.


آماده سازی: قبل از شروع، مهم است که اهداف خود را از مجازی‌سازی مشخص کنید. این به شما کمک می‌کند تا نوع hypervisor و ابزارهای مجازی‌سازی مناسب را انتخاب کنید و منابع سخت‌افزاری و نرم‌افزاری موجود خود را ارزیابی کنید تا مطمئن شوید که می‌توانید از سرورهای مجازی پشتیبانی کنید.

دو نوع اصلی hypervisor وجود دارد: hypervisorهای مبتنی بر هسته و hypervisorهای مبتنی بر ماشین مجازی .hypervisor مناسب برای شما به نیازها و الزامات خاص شما بستگی دارد و تعدادی ابزار مجازی‌سازی مختلف در دسترس است، از جمله VMware vSphere، Microsoft Hyper-V و Red Hat KVM.

نصب و پیکربندی hypervisor

  • hypervisor را بر روی سرور فیزیکی خود نصب کنید.
  • hypervisor را مطابق با نیازهای خود پیکربندی کنید. این ممکن است شامل ایجاد شبکه‌های مجازی، ذخیره‌سازی مجازی و تنظیمات امنیتی باشد.

ایجاد ماشین‌های مجازی: ایجاد ماشین‌های مجازی (VM) فرآیندی است که در آن یک محیط کامپیوتری کامل، شامل سیستم عامل، برنامه‌ها و داده‌ها، در یک فضای مجازی شبیه‌سازی می‌شود. این شبیه‌سازی بر روی یک کامپیوتری به نام میزبان اجرا می‌شود که منابع سخت‌افزاری خود را با VM به اشتراک می‌گذارد.

برای ایجاد VM، به یک نرم‌افزار مجازی‌ساز مانند VMware Workstation، Oracle VM VirtualBox یا Microsoft Hyper-V نیاز دارید. این نرم‌افزارها به شما امکان می‌دهند تا مشخصات VM مانند سیستم عامل، مقدار RAMفضای ذخیره‌سازی و تنظیمات شبکه را پیکربندی کنید.


مجازی سازی دسکتاپ


مدیریت ماشین‌های مجازی

  • ایجاد و پیکربندی: شامل نصب نرم‌افزار مجازی‌ساز، ساخت VM جدید، پیکربندی سیستم‌عامل، نصب برنامه‌ها و اتصال به شبکه.
  • نظارت بر عملکرد: شامل رصد مصرف منابع CPU، RAM و فضای ذخیره‌سازی، و عیب‌یابی مشکلات عملکردی.
  • بکاپ و بازیابی: شامل تهیه نسخه پشتیبان منظم از VMها و بازیابی آنها در صورت خرابی یا از دست رفتن اطلاعات.
  • به‌روزرسانی و وصله‌زنی: شامل نصب آخرین به‌روزرسانی‌ها و وصله‌ها برای سیستم‌عامل و برنامه‌های
  • امنیت: شامل محافظت از VMها در برابر بدافزار، هک و سایر تهدیدات امنیتی.
  • ذخیره‌سازی و مدیریت داده‌ها: شامل مدیریت فضای ذخیره‌سازی VM، انتقال داده‌ها بین VMها و پشتیبان‌گیری از داده‌ها.

ابزارها و روش‌های مختلفی برای مدیریت VMها وجود دارد، از جمله VMware vSphere، Microsoft Hyper-V Manager و Oracle VM VirtualBox.

مدیریت ماشین‌های مجازی

  • از ماشین‌های مجازی خود به طور روزانه مراقبت و نگهداری کنید. این شامل به‌روزرسانی‌ها، وصله‌ها و پشتیبان‌گیری است.
  • عملکرد ماشین‌های مجازی خود را نظارت کنید و در صورت نیاز منابع را تنظیم کنید.

پیکربندی شبکه:

  • شبکه‌های مجازی را برای ماشین‌های مجازی خود ایجاد کنید.
  • ماشین‌های مجازی خود را به شبکه فیزیکی خود متصل کنید.

ذخیره‌سازی:

 ذخیره‌سازی را برای ماشین‌های مجازی خود پیکربندی کنید. این می‌تواند شامل ذخیره‌سازی محلی یا ذخیره‌سازی شبکه باشد.

امنیت:

ماشین‌های مجازی خود را در برابر تهدیدات امنیتی ایمن کنید. این شامل فایروال‌ها، نرم‌افزار ضد ویروس و به روز رسانی های امنیتی است.

مزایای مجازی سازی سرور:

مجازی سازی سرور به شما امکان می دهد چندین سرور مجازی را روی یک سرور فیزیکی واحد اجرا کنیدو نیاز به سخت افزار فیزیکی کمتر، کاهش هزینه های مجوز نرم افزار و مصرف انرژی را به دنبال دارد.

استفاده بهینه تر از منابع سخت افزاری، provisioning سریعتر سرورهای مجازی و scalability آسان تر را به ارمغان می آورد و استفاده بهینه تر از منابع سخت افزاری، provisioning سریعتر سرورهای مجازی و scalability آسان تر را به ارمغان می آورد.

قابلیت جابجایی آسان سرورهای مجازی، ایجاد و تست سریع محیط های جدید و disaster recovery را تسهیل می کند و ایزوله سازی سرورهای مجازی از یکدیگر، کاهش خرابی های کلی و بازیابی سریعتر در صورت بروز مشکل را به همراه دارد.

مدیریت متمرکز سرورهای مجازی از طریق یک کنسول واحد، وظایف مدیریتی را ساده تر می کند .در مجموع، مجازی سازی سرور می تواند راه حلی کارآمد، مقرون به صرفه و انعطاف پذیر برای سازمان هایی باشد که به دنبال بهینه سازی زیرساخت های IT خود هستند.


مجازی سازی اپلیکیشن


آینده مجازی سازی سرور

مجازی‌سازی سرور در سال‌های اخیر به طور فزاینده‌ای محبوب شده است و این روند به احتمال زیاد در آینده نیز ادامه خواهد داشت. در اینجا برخی از روندهایی که احتمالاً شکل آینده مجازی‌سازی سرور را می‌دهند، آورده شده است:

  • افزایش محبوبیت مجازی‌سازی ابری: مجازی‌سازی ابری به کسب‌وکارها امکان می‌دهد تا بدون نیاز به سرمایه‌گذاری در زیرساخت‌های فیزیکی، سرورهای مجازی را در ابر اجرا کنند. این امر به ویژه برای مشاغل کوچک و متوسط ​​که ممکن است منابع لازم برای مدیریت زیرساخت‌های مجازی محلی را نداشته باشند، جذاب است.
  • ظهور کانتینرها: کانتینرها نوعی فناوری مجازی‌سازی هستند که به توسعه‌دهندگان امکان می‌دهد برنامه‌ها را به همراه تمام وابستگی‌هایشان در یک بسته‌بندی واحد بسته‌بندی کنند. این امر می‌تواند استقرار و مقیاس‌بندی برنامه‌ها را آسان‌تر کند و آنها را قابل حمل‌تر کند.
  • استفاده فزاینده از هوش مصنوعی و یادگیری ماشین: هوش مصنوعی و یادگیری ماشین می‌توانند برای خودکارسازی بسیاری از وظایف مرتبط با مدیریت محیط‌های مجازی استفاده شوند. این می تواند به بهبود کارایی و کاهش هزینه ها کمک کند.
  • تمرکز بیشتر بر امنیت: امنیت یکی از مهم‌ترین نگرانی‌ها در مجازی‌سازی است. با پیچیده‌تر شدن محیط‌های مجازی، به روش‌های امن‌تر و کارآمدتر برای محافظت از آنها نیاز است.

اینها تنها تعدادی از روندهایی هستند که احتمالاً شکل آینده مجازی‌سازی سرور را می‌دهند. همانطور که فناوری مجازی‌سازی به تکامل خود ادامه می‌دهد، احتمالاً شاهد نوآوری‌ها و تحولات جدیدی خواهیم بود که نحوه استفاده ما از سرورها را تغییر می‌دهد.

نتیجه گیری

مجازی‌سازی سرور ابزاری قدرتمند است که می‌تواند مزایای متعددی از جمله افزایش کارایی، انعطاف‌پذیری، مقرون به صرفه بودن و قابلیت اطمینان را برای زیرساخت‌های IT شما ارائه دهد. با دنبال کردن مراحل این مقاله، می‌توانید با موفقیت سرورهای خود را مجازی‌سازی کنید و از این مزایا بهره‌مند شوید.

به یاد داشته باشید که مجازی‌سازی یک راه حل silver bullet نیست. قبل از تصمیم‌گیری برای مجازی‌سازی سرورهای خود، مزایا و معایب را به دقت بسنجید.

اگر با مجازی‌سازی سرور آشنا نیستید، توصیه می‌شود قبل از شروع کار با یک متخصص مشورت کنید.

با منابع و اطلاعات فراوان موجود، می توانید به راحتی در مورد مجازی سازی سرور و مزایای آن برای کسب و کار خود اطلاعات کسب کنید.

پست های مرتبط